Glycogen phosphorylase-IN-1
CAS No. 648926-15-2
Glycogen phosphorylase-IN-1( —— )
Catalog No. M34962 CAS No. 648926-15-2
Glycogen phosphorylase-IN-1 is a selective and potent inhibitor of human hepatic glycogen phosphorylase (hlGPa) with inhibitory effects on hlGPa activity and on hepatocyte glycogen-derived glucose production, and can be used in the study of type 2 diabetes mellitus and canine lupus.
